Step 6: Drain the Proctorline exam queue before cutover. Pause intake, wait for in-flight proctoring sessions to flush, confirm queue depth is zero in the Lanternview dashboard. Then push the new consumer build to the standby pool. The push must be signed; verify against the key below.

deploy key for tawef-fahaf: bky13_g3HEideuTscRu

**Handover: Ladlewise scaling calculator**

Hey — passing Ladlewise to you for the 3.2 cut. The fraction-rounding fix is merged, but the unit-conversion toggle is still behind a flag; leave it off for this release. One flaky test in the conversions suite, safe to retry. Everything else is green. Release checklist and flag states are tracked on the page below.

operations page: https://jenkins.torvadyn.local/build/deploy/display/pages/611247f0a622ae80

### Tide-table widget

If the Saltmere tide widget freezes, it's almost always the upstream feed, not us. Restart the fetcher pod first, check the cache isn't stale, then re-run the backfill script. The backfill talks to the internal Moonpull forecast service and needs a key, which is right below.

app token of haweg-kawef = qvz2-4g

Autocomplete index on Quillseek has degraded since Tuesday; p95 lookup rose from 40ms to 600ms. Suspect the nightly compaction job on the Harwick cluster is skipping segment merges. Mitigation: manually trigger a full merge, then verify shard sizes. Before escalating to the index team, record the build that served the slow queries.

session token of kahog-bahif = htk9_f63daec35